The monsoon season has begun in Gujarat. This time brings heavy rain, flooding, and other challenges. To manage these issues, the Patan Municipal Corporation President, Hiralben Parmar, has issued an important notice. This notice instructs municipal officials, including the Chief Officer and engineers, to remain at their headquarters 24/7. They must not leave unless given another order.
The purpose of this circular is to ensure effective management during the rainy season. In previous years, heavy rains have caused various problems, including waterlogging and disease outbreaks. To avoid similar issues this year, the corporation is taking proactive steps.
Hiralben Parmar stressed the importance of being present at the headquarters. She believes that having officials on-site will help them respond quickly to any emergencies. This includes coordinating rescue operations and managing resources effectively.
